Text For Citation: 01 Item/Group: 001 Hazard: UNCLASS
Section 5(a)(1) of the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970: The employer did not furnish employment and a place of employment which were free from recognized hazards that were causing or likely to cause death or serious physical harm to employees in that employees were exposed to the conditions listed below: MUD PUMP STATION-RIG 18: On or about 10-28-11 the employer did not ensure that centrifugal pump unit #2 was inspected and maintained. a) The pump's suction valve was "frozen" shut and could not be opened. b) The pump was missing a hand lever that is designed to open or close the suction valve. c) The pump's exhaust valve was very difficult in opening and closing. d) A grease zerk on the pump's housing revealed that the pump had not been greased in a long period. Among other methods, one feasible and acceptable abatement method(s) to correct this hazard include, but are not limited to, implementing the manufacturer's recommendations and to follow American Petroleum Institute (API) RP-54 practices such as in Section 9-13-4, 9.16.1 and/or the manufacturer. Pursuant to 29 CFR 1903.19, within ten (10) days of the date of this citation, the employer must submit documentation showing that it is in compliance with the standard, including describing the steps that it is taking to ensure that the centrifugal pumps are inspected and maintained.
